Our Mission

At the Anti Police-Terror Project, our mission is to challenge and dismantle state-sanctioned violence and institutionalized oppression through education, advocacy, and community-based interventions. We recognize the need to address systemic biases, promote accountability, and advocate for policy changes that prioritize the safety and well-being of all individuals within our communities.

Our Work

We engage in a wide range of activities to achieve our mission:

1. Community Organizing

Through grassroots efforts, we organize and mobilize community members to address issues related to police terror. Our focus is on empowering marginalized communities, amplifying their voices, and fostering a sense of solidarity to effect meaningful change.

2. Education and Awareness

Education plays a vital role in challenging existing power structures. We conduct workshops, training sessions, and public awareness campaigns to educate individuals about their rights, engage them in critical dialogue, and promote a deeper understanding of the history and impact of police terror. By promoting awareness, we aim to empower individuals to advocate for justice.

3. Police Accountability

Accountability is a key aspect of our work. We monitor police activities, document instances of police aggression, and support individuals who have experienced injustice at the hands of law enforcement. Through legal advocacy and community support, we strive to hold law enforcement agencies accountable for their actions and push for systemic reforms to prevent future abuse.

4. Support for Impacted Communities

We provide critical support and resources to individuals and communities impacted by police terror. This includes legal aid, mental health services, community-led initiatives, and access to resources that promote overall well-being. By nurturing and supporting impacted communities, we aim to strengthen their resilience and empower individuals to reclaim power over their lives.
